Cambrex and Partners Honored for Advancements in Sustainable Pharma Practices
Cambrex, alongside its subsidiary Snapdragon Chemistry and collaborator NewAmsterdam Pharma, has been recognized for innovation in sustainable pharmaceutical manufacturing. They were awarded the American Chemical Society's 2026 Green Chemistry Challenge Award for their sustainable organocatalytic process in the synthesis of obicetrapib, a late-stage dyslipidemia therapy. This process notably boosted efficiency, cut process mass intensity by 80%, and reduced cycle time and costs significantly.
Further highlighting its commitment to sustainability, Cambrex's Milan facility secured an EcoVadis Gold rating for its environmental, social, and ethical efforts. The company aims for a 50% reduction in greenhouse gas emissions by 2030.
Also noteworthy, Q1 Scientific, another Cambrex affiliate, entered into a Corporate Power Purchase Agreement to source renewable energy, covering 50% of its electricity needs at the Waterford site, underlining Cambrex's leadership in responsible industry practices.
